97

James Suckling

Review Date: 08/2024
Read All Reviews

The pureness of the cabernet sauvignon character is fantastic, with blackcurrants, iodine, gunpowder and some violets. It’s medium-bodied with fresh, ultra-fine tannins that melt into the wine. Such grace and beauty. From vines planted in 1978. Drinkable now, but even better in two or three years.

97

Wine Advocate

Review Date: 01/2025
This wine rocked my world. The Gaja 2021 Langhe Darmagi is Cabernet Sauvignon from 3.5 hectares of vines planted in 1978. The first vintage made was 1982. Despite the ongoing battle with Esca disease, this is definitely one of the best, if not THE best, vintage made. "It's a Cabernet that speaks in the Piedmontese dialect," says Rossana Gaja. Her family has long experience with this grape both in Piedmont and in Bolgheri, Tuscany, where it is featured at the family's Ca' Marcanda estate. I love the luscious, compact richness of the wine that feels virtually seamless to the senses. There is generous black fruit with smoke, ash and spice over an elegant full-bodied texture and chalky tannins. (ML)

96

Jeb Dunnuck

Review Date: 05/2024
A deep purple saturated color, the 2021 Darmagi is ripe and lifted with notes of graphite and blackberries. Schedule to be bottled in July, it offers great balance of sweetness on the palate, and I like the nerve this wine carries, with a note of alpine herbs that lifts it. Revealing sweet, ripe tannins, notes of espresso, and a long finish, it will drink well 2026-2056. (AF)

94

Vinous

Review Date: 09/2024
The 2021 Darmagi is seriously beautiful. The 2021 is substantial from start to finish, dark, somber and deep. Dark-toned fruit, gravel, incense, licorice and espresso saturate the palate. At this stage, the Darmagi is dominated by its intense fruit, while more varietal notes linger in the background. (AG)
